Nagios XI - Monitoring Unconfigured Objects

Monitoring Unconfigured Objects

Passive check results for hosts and services that are submitted to Nagios by external agents and application using the NSCA or NRDP APIs are not processed by the monitoring engine until they are configured in Nagios XI. This document describes how to configure monitoring of previously unconfigured hosts and services that a Nagios XI server has received passive check results for.
